Artist's Description
A kitchen from the past is displayed in the silence of a 19th-century house located within a restored Colorado ghost town. All items are period-correct and authentic for the timeframe. (Old style film grain added for effect)
About Lincoln Rogers
Lincoln Rogers enjoys capturing through his lens the people, places, events and landscapes of the cowboy, the horse and the American West. He is a freelance writer and photographer with thousands of stories, articles and photographs published in dozens of magazines and websites, including Western Horseman Magazine, Persimmon Hill Magazine, The Fence Post, Ketchpen, GRIT, The Wrangler, PhelpsSports.com, etc.
